  • Serves as sealant, coolant and lubricant.
  • Sealing function reduces/seals “blow hole” in between rotors and housing to complete bare minimum, making sure efficient compression with shipped air quantity for each horse power elevated by fifteen% as in comparison to common dry-type screw units.
  • Lubricant drinking water also quite efficiently absorbs and dissipates warmth generated throughout compression method.
  • Near isothermal compression(oil free drinking water lubricant screw air compressor):

  • Thermal power and drinking water film, arising from the compressed air cooled by the lubricant water that has getting injected into the compression chamber, seals up rotor gaps to avert air again movement. The excellent isothermal compression as a result achieves ideal performance. Theoretically, when air at 20℃ is compressed to 7kg/cm2G in a thermal isolation process, the discharge air temperature will be in excess of 250℃, injection of lubrication drinking water that has a cooling impact, into the compression chamber will bring the temperature down to about 40℃, attaining high performance ideal isothermal compression.

    A motor’s protection class indicates how the motor will operate. Protection classes are specified by the IEC 60034-5. These are stated with two digits and represent the protection against solid objects and water. For example, an IP23 rating means that the motor will be protected from solid objects, while IP54 means that it will protect from dust and water sprayed from all directions. It is vital to choose a motor with the correct protection class for your air compressor.

    Variable speed drive

    A VFD, or variable frequency drive, is a type of electric motor that adjusts its speed to match the demand for air. It is an efficient way to reduce energy costs and improve system reliability. In fact, studies have shown that a 20% reduction in motor speed can save up to 50% of energy. In addition, a VFD can monitor additional variables such as compressor oil pressure and motor temperature. By eliminating manual checks, a VFD will improve the performance of the application and reduce operating costs.
